Dysprosium is a rare earth metal valued for its high thermal neutron absorption cross section and strong magnetic characteristics at high temperatures. Potential applications include control rods and shielding in nuclear reactors, high-temperature magnets and data storage. Material Properties for Metals

Atomic Properties
Element Value
Atomic number 66
Crystal structure Hexagonal close packed
Electronic structure Xe 4f¹⁰ 6s²
Valences shown 3
Atomic weight( amu ) 162.5
Thermal neutron absorption cross-section( Barns ) 930
Natural isotope distribution( Mass No./% ) 164/ 28.20
Natural isotope distribution( Mass No./% ) 160/ 2.34
Natural isotope distribution( Mass No./% ) 163/ 24.90
Natural isotope distribution( Mass No./% ) 158/ 0.10
Natural isotope distribution( Mass No./% ) 156/ 0.06
Natural isotope distribution( Mass No./% ) 161/ 18.90
Natural isotope distribution( Mass No./% ) 162/ 25.50
Atomic radius - Goldschmidt( nm ) 0.177
Ionisation potential( No./eV ) 1/ 5.93
Ionisation potential( No./eV ) 2/ 11.67
Mechanical Properties
Element Value
Material condition Polycrystalline
Poisson's ratio 0.232
Bulk modulus( GPa ) 39.2
Tensile modulus( GPa ) 63.1
Hardness - Vickers( kgf mm⁻² ) 55
Tensile strength( MPa ) 248
Yield strength( MPa ) 228
Electrical Properties
Element Value
Electrical resistivity( µOhmcm ) 91@20@20°C
Temperature coefficient( K⁻¹ ) 0.0012@0-100°C
Physical Properties
Element Value
Boiling point( C ) 2562
Density( gcm⁻³ ) 8.536@20°C
Thermal Properties
Element Value
Melting point( C ) 1412
Latent heat of evaporation( J g⁻¹ ) 1725
Latent heat of fusion( J g⁻¹ ) 105
Specific heat( J K⁻¹ kg⁻¹ ) 173@25°C
Thermal conductivity( W m⁻¹ K⁻¹ ) 10.7@0-100°C
Coefficient of thermal expansion( x10⁻⁶ K⁻¹ ) 8.6@0-100°C
